Many people who seek therapy feel caught in patterns that are difficult to change. For some, this may show up as obsessive thoughts and behaviors, perfectionism, rigid standards, or chronic overthinking. For others, it may look like binge eating, emotional eating, restrictive eating, compulsive exercise, or difficulty regulating impulses during times of stress. These experiences can be painful and exhausting, particularly when anxiety, shame, or self-criticism become part of the cycle.

I work with individuals navigating OCD, anxiety, perfectionism, eating concerns, relationship difficulties, and life transitions. I also work with patterns of overcontrol and undercontrol that can affect relationships, emotions, and daily life.

A place to begin


Reaching out for therapy can feel vulnerable, and you don't need to have everything figured out. We will start with a brief phone consultation where you can share what brings you in, ask questions, and get a sense of whether working together feels right.

getting to know you

 

If we decide to move forward, we will schedule an initial intake, typically 60 to 90 minutes. This is a chance for me to learn more about you, your experiences, and what you hope to be different. Sometimes this process takes more than one session.

finding our direction

 

If we both feel that we are a good fit, we will identify the goals that matter most to you and begin creating a path forward together. Your needs and goals will continue to guide our work.
